Summary

The Lean Manufacturing Co-op provides a learning experience in a manufacturing setting for students’ related field of undergraduate or graduate study. Co-op with a lean focus would support activities pertaining to Vesuvius CG manufacturing goals. Candidate should be prepared for hands-on involvement on the shop floor, attendance at team meetings, and support of continuous improvement projects.

    Company Description

    Vesuvius is a global leader in molten metal flow engineering and technology, primarily serving the global steel and foundry industries. We develop innovative solutions that enable our customers to increase their efficiency and productivity, enhance quality, improve safety and reduce their costs and their environmental impact. Our history spans more than 100 years, we are on six continents with more than 11,000 employees.
